Charmaine Sheh have confidence in new boss, will fulfill her own job responsibility


[Oriental Daily 28/01/2011]

After the news of TVB changing ownership has been confirmed, the atmosphere at TVB City remained peaceful. TVB artistes also expressed confidence on their new boss Charles Chan, including Charmaine Sheh and Moses Chan.

Charmaine was forced to withdraw from filming [Forensic Heroes 3] after she accidentally fell and dislocated her arm. She has to take leave for 3 months in order to recuperate from her injury. Yesterday, she was spotted leaving her apartment accompanied by her manager to see the doctor. After finishing her check-up, she carefully ascended the stairs by holding on the railing. Her left arm was in cast and has to be supported with a sling.

After noticing the presence of reporters, Charmaine appeared to be a little hesitant at first and lowered her head. However, when reporters asked if her injury is getting better, she graciously replied: "The doctor said it's getting better." Mentioning TVB change of ownership, Charmaine said: "We artistes only need to fulfill our job responsibility, no need to bother about other stuff. Plus, I'm currently on leave due to injury, right now I hope to recover quickly because it's really inconvenient when you hurt your arms." As for Lunar New Year, she indicated she would be resting during this period.

Charmaine Sheh injured her arm, withdrawing from [Forensic Heroes 3] production

[The Sun, Oriental Daily 22/01/2011]

Two days ago, Charmaine accidentally fell and dislocated her arm on her way back to Hong Kong from Mainland China. She has no choice but to withdraw from filming new TVB series [Forensic Heroes 3]. The sudden changes troubled TVB executives as they scrambled to find a replacement for her role. Wayne Lai who is supposed to collaborate with Charmaine for the first time expressed his regret.

Charmaine have suffered from accidents in the past, such as hurting her chin and car crashes. Two days ago, she accidentally slipped on ice at Hangzhou airport on her way back to Hong Kong. Her left elbow hit the ground first and dislocated her arm. She was immediately sent to hospital to get her arm cast. Hence, she has to withdraw from filming [FH3]. Apart from physical pain, Charmaine admitted that she is unhappy to affect the production team.

Yesterday when reporter called Charmaine, her voice sounds weak and she indicate that she has already communicated with producer Mui Siu Ching and executives Catherine Tsang and Virginia Lok over the phone. "What I am most unhappy is affecting Siu Ching Jie, causing much trouble for her. The series already started filming; therefore it's difficult to postpone shooting for me. In the end, the company advises me to take a break and recuperate from my injury. This is my first time collaborating with Wayne, I'm sorry it turned out this way." She also expressed feeling numbness in her legs, and upon doctor examination they found out that her nerves are being pressured. Apart from the painful arm, her waist couldn't maintain the same position for a long period causing her a restless sleep. Luckily her mother is in Hong Kong to take care of her.

During interview with producer Mui Siu Ching, she revealed that she is urgently looking for a good replacement actress: "I'm handling this matter right now; of course the production is affected. However, Charmaine is an ethical actress; she was worried about our conditions. (Anyone in mind right now?) Previously I watched snippets of Wayne and Kate Tsui, they performed well. Therefore I need to find a good 1st line actress." She also expressed that the most important thing is Charmaine’s health. "Even if we forcibly make her film the series, there's a high risk of dislocating her elbow again. After removing the cast, she will need to undergo physiotherapy."

Originally meant to collaborate as onscreen pair with Charmaine, Wayne said: "I didn't expect our first collaboration to end this way, maybe I jinxed her! (Who do you want as replacement?) At this time, most people are committed to their own projects already so I feel troubled for the producer." Kate who is supposed to have plenty of scenes with Charmaine expressed: "The most important thing is Charmaine recuperating soon. I've never collaborated with her in the past and originally planned to learn from her, such a pity."

[Female Constables] filming wraps up


Credit to Sina Entertainment


Bobby: This is my first time collaborating with Charmaine in a Mainland China production. It's been many years since we last collaborated in Hong Kong too. It should be [Witness to Prosecution 2], about 10 years ago. We hope to present a different Bobby Au Yeung and Charmaine Sheh. Compared to [WTP2], this series is definitely better.



What's the difference between back then and now?

Bobby: Charmaine is still a beautiful as 10 years ago. Still as youthful. However, her acting is not the same as 10 years ago. She has improved greatly, she is at top level now.

Charmaine: The biggest difference between filming in Hong Kong and Mainland China is that... sometimes I misses my home. However, we have more time to rest. Therefore I feel more energetic and happy during filming.

Bobby: The biggest advantage of filming in Mainland China compared to TVB is the extra resting hours. At TVB, the filming schedule is usually more packed.

Charmaine Sheh and Bobby Au Yeung mischievous report


[Oriental Daily 12/01/2011]

In the recent year, Charmaine Sheh continues earn money by filming series continuously. Last year-end, she joined good partner Bobby Au Yeung to film new series in Mainland China. Though she is not in Hong Kong, she still cares a lot for her Hong Kong fans and shared filming pics on weibo. As the filming is wrapping up soon, Charmaine is very excited. In her newest picture posted in weibo, she and Bobby mischievously posed and symbolized the number '1' and '0' with their hands, saying: "Another 10 days till filming wraps up!" In the costume series, Charmaine portrayed a female constable called 'Lau Ming Yuet'. She has plenty of action scenes such as horse riding and wielding weapons. She even posed on horseback, saying: "Loves horse riding, so awesome!"
